Carpenters Upgrade for Certification

Offered To: Local 1386

Program Description: This is a comprehensive 6 week program that will enable members to be theory ready to challenge the Interprovincial Red Seal Exam and then placing them as an employee of preference. This program offers an extensive portfolio of theory covers the following objectives;

- National Occupational Analysis for the Carpenter Trade
- National Building Code
- Building Materials
- Tools & Equipment
- Construction Safety
- Construction Documents and Quantity Surveying
- Building Science Principals and Trade Mathematics
- Site layout
- Construction Access and Temporary Structures
- Form Work Theory
- Frame Structure Theory
- Exterior Theory
- Interior Theory
- Occupational Health and Safety Regulations.
- Construction math as applied to problem solving.
- Construction documentation interpretation for problem solving.

Program Duration: 6 Week(s)

Program Pre-Requisites: Members applying for this program must have the following pre-requisites;

- Must be on EI, eligible for EI, or have received EI in last 3 years
- If not eligible under EI a member can pay their own tuition, or the program may be funded by the Training Trust Fund
- Must be approved by the Provincial Apprenticeship Branch to challenge the Interprovincial Red Seal Exam for Carpentry
